Flour Bluff and Nixon squared off in some playoff action on Tuesday, but Flour Bluff had to settle for second. They fell just short of the Nixon Mustangs by a score of 45-42. The Hornets have struggled against the Mustangs recently, as the game was their fifth consecutive lost matchup.
Nixon's success was the result of a balanced attack that saw several players step up, but Uli Torres led the charge by dropping a double-double with 12 points and ten rebounds. Torres continues to improve, besting his previous point total in each of the last three games he's played. Dante Escobar was another key player, dropping a double-double with ten points and 13 boards.
Flour Bluff's defeat dropped their record down to 20-17. As for Nixon, the win was the 16th in a row for them, bringing their record for this year to 29-9.
Flour Bluff does not have any more games scheduled as of now. As for Nixon, they will be playing at home against McAllen at 7:00 p.m. on Friday. Nixon is strutting in with some offensive muscle as they've averaged 58.7 points per game this season.
